The Purpose of Probate Bonds



Probate bonds serve as a crucial financial defense mechanism for administrators and managers managing the circulation of an estate. As an administrator or manager, you have the obligation to manage the properties and debts of the departed individual's estate. The probate bond, likewise known as an administrator bond or fiduciary bond, ensures that you fulfill your responsibilities ethically and lawfully.

By calling for a probate bond, the court aims to protect the estate from any type of potential mismanagement or misconduct on your component. If you, as the administrator or manager, act dishonestly or negligently, the bond provides a kind of insurance coverage to make up the recipients of the estate for any economic losses sustained. This protection is crucial in cases where the executor makes errors in handling the estate's possessions or stops working to adhere to the legal needs of the probate procedure.

Ultimately, probate bonds offer peace of mind to the recipients of the estate, as they provide a layer of economic security against the dangers connected with estate administration.
